Remove EDIT button if administrator doesn't have permissions to edit pages

      Currently, If you are a Confluence administrator and a user has restricted a page to edit just for himself, the EDIT button still appears in the page, but if the administrator clicks on it and save the page, he'll receive a Not Permitted message and if he clicks on Close, he's not redirected to the view mode.

      Steps to reproduce:

      1. Create a 'test' user.
      2. Create a page with the 'test' user.
      3. With the Confluence admin account, go to that created page.
      4. Click on Edit and then in Save.

      Current Behavior:
      You will receive a Not permitted message.

      If you click on Close instead of Save, the page will not be refreshed. You'll see just a blank page.

      Expected Behaviour:
      You are able to save the page or Confluence admin will not be able to see the Edit button since the page is restricted.
